What all sources covered
- The Cabinet has rejected a land exchange proposal with the monks of Osiou Avvakoum Monastery concerning state land they have encroached upon. The monks had installed prefabricated structures on the contested land and reportedly indicated a potential threat to close a nearby road in response to the decision. The monks are also selling sweets under the brand name "Το Γλυτζυστικόν".
